Fforest fawr the name translates as great forest in english is a swathe of upland country which was included within the brecon beacons national park when it was designated in 1957. The national park was established in 1957, the third of the three welsh parks after snowdonia in 1951 and the pembrokeshire coast national park in 1952 mountain rescue.
